I had cranked the adjuster nut down on our sport shocks (rear) to try and get the ride height I was after. Since that did not work I installed the lift and left the shocks set where they were. After install I had 14 1/4" to the bottom of the hitch plate. Since that was more than I was after, I backed the adjuster off to factory setting and now have 13" with 25" tall tires.

i have a question concerning the install:

I tried last night and i couldn't get the shock compressed so it would fit. and the a arms wouldn't go any further down b/c of the axle. I tried zip ties and vice grips... with no luck. is there a secret???

i thought about keeping it on the ground and while the shocks are compressed a bit... putting some zip ties on the springs to keep them there. this would work, but i'm still not sure about the axle.

oh, and to those of you that don't want to grind... there is no grinding for this lift even though the directions say to. I guess they changed the 08's b/c the instructional pictures are different from my rhino.

any help would be appreciated...
